WebCheck is another handy OSINT that I encounter recently. It offers open-source intelligence and allows understanding of a website’s infrastructure and security posture.

Unlike similar tools, WebCheck is free with no requirement for signup or ads. It even offer an online version for quick test.

The dashboard shows a number of information including:

  • IP info
  • SSL chain
  • DNS records
  • cookies and headers
  • domain info
  • server location
  • open ports and traceroute info
  • etc

Deployment
#

There are a number of options to deploy WebCheck.

  1. Netlify
  2. Vercel
  3. Docker
  4. Source

My Test
#

First, I like the interface. It is simple and straight forward.

Second, the tool is fast. In my test, it completes 25 jobs within 6400 ms.

Third, I found that the “Show Details” is handy and provide me an insight into the inner-workings of what were found. It also provides the option to view and download the raw data (JSON).
